Progressive House | Syndec – Riptide
Posted by Mel on March 25, 2014
I am well aware that vocals on a progressive house track are straight ballin and what most people prefer but once in a while it’s nice to hear one without. When there’s no vocals it allows you to truly listen to the music instead of being focused on the singer’s voice. Syndec is an eighteen year old Swedish producer and he managed to do with “Riptide” what most progressive house producers cannot when it comes to making a non vocal track, keep it interesting. The song is driven by an excellent light melody and is structured in a way that it does not get boring.

Progressive House | Kaskade & Thomas Sagstad vs. Morning Parade – Under The Stars
Posted by Mel on March 20, 2014
Roughly six months ago I messaged a Swedish producer by the name of Thomas Sagstad and asked what he was planning to do with his remix of Morning Parade’s “Under The Stars”, of which had been sitting on his Soundcloud for months with no signs of an impending release. “Long story boss, but I may still do something with it. We’ll see” is what he replied before sending me a copy of it. Having known all this, it came as quite the surprise when I saw that Kaskade’s name was also on it and it is just now being released as a free download. I have listened to the original remix many times and this collaborative one multiple times as well and can tell you that this remix is about 80% Thomas Sagstad’s. The main melody and most of the chords are his. With that said, this version is better. Kaskade has changed the structure slightly as well as given the song, and especially the build more energy. The mix is also significantly better here. This release has been a long time in the making but it’s finally out.
